Possibly the Lake...</title><description>&lt;iframe width="400" height="300" src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/DwHoh2vNdiA?wmode=transparent&amp;autohide=1&amp;egm=0&amp;hd=1&amp;iv_load_policy=3&amp;modestbranding=1&amp;rel=0&amp;showinfo=0&amp;showsearch=0"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en&gt;&lt;/iframe&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Wild Beasts - Hooting &amp; Howling (2009)&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Possibly the Lake District’s only indie-rock export (so far), Wild Beasts have quickly garnered critical acclaim since their first live performance on BBC 6 Music in November 2006. This track is taken from their 2010 Mercury Prize nominated second album Two Dancers.&lt;/p&gt;</description><link>http://thescrutineer.com/post/6361010619</link><guid>http://thescrutineer.com/post/6361010619</guid><pubDate>Thu, 09 Jun 2011 20:52:41 +0100</pubDate><category>2009</category><category>wild beasts</category><category>hooting and howling</category></item><item><title>Stereo Total - Aua (1997)

The award-winning...</title><description>&lt;img src="http://25.media.tumblr.com/tumblr_lm85weFb0u1qh4nogo1_500.jpg"/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;All Watched Over By Machines Of Loving Grace&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The award-winning British documentary film maker Adam Curtis, well known for his previous BBC series The Power Of Nightmares and The Trap, covers familiar social and political topics with an often controversial viewpoint. Curtis’ genius lies in the judicious illustration of his films with a mixture of archive footage and obscure, though fitting, music.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;His latest three-part series, All Watched Over By Machines Of Loving Grace, first aired on BBC 2 on Monday 23rd May 2011. It claims that “computers have failed to liberate us and instead have distorted and simplified our view of the world around us”.&lt;/p&gt;

The name of this feature was...</title><description>&lt;img src="http://25.media.tumblr.com/tumblr_ljehzgs0qe1qh4nogo1_500.jpg"/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;br/&gt;&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Carwatch #1 - Lotus Carlton&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The name of this feature was originally going to be ‘Rare, exotic or crap?’ as the featured cars would fall into one (or more) of these catagories. Normally the cars would be gems that were spotted on the street, but let’s start with one from the archives…&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Take a boring German four-door saloon, bolt a pair of turbochargers onto the engine, fit a new six-speed gearbox and embellish with a subtle aerodynamic bodykit to produce a modern classic. That’s what &lt;a title="Wikipedia: Lotus Engineering" target="_blank"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lotus_Cars#Lotus_Engineering"&gt;Lotus Engineering&lt;/a&gt; did to the Vauxhall Carlton, known as the &lt;a title="Wikipedia: Vauxhall Carlton/Opel Omega" target="_blank"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Opel_Omega#Omega_A"&gt;Opel Omega&lt;/a&gt; in mainland Europe, back in 1990. Standard Carltons were delivered straight from the production line to Lotus’ factory where the cars were stripped and the engine, gearbox, suspension and brakes were heavily modified. Finally they were painted in bespoke Imperial Green before being delivered to eager customers across Europe. Only 950 examples were produced over two years and today low mileage, well maintained examples are very rare and highly sought after. This is no wonder, as for many years this was the fastest four-door saloon in the world, outclassing contemporary performance cars such as the &lt;a title="Wikipedia: BMW E34 M5" target="_blank"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Bmw_m5#E34_M5_.281989.E2.80.931995.29"&gt;BMW M5&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;
